Daniel Catton Rich delves into the mesmerizing world of Edgar Degas, showcasing the artist's unique ability to capture the fleeting moments of life. Rich explores the essence of Degas’s work, revealing the emotional depth and innovative techniques that set him apart in the realm of Impressionism. The vivid imagery and insightful commentary breathe life into the adaptations and experimental approaches that defined Degas's career.

With an emphasis on the artist's agility in depicting movement and the complexity of human expression, Rich's analysis invites readers to experience the enchanting dance of figures and the poignant stillness of scenes. Through carefully curated illustrations, the narrative illuminates both the familiar and lesser-known aspects of Degas's oeuvre, offering a rich, immersive exploration of an artist whose work continues to evoke wonder and admiration.
